33
2.3 Programming Model
2.3 Programming Model

This section explains the CPU registers that are essential for programming. The CPU

registers are classified into the following two groups:

General-purpose registers

Special registers

General-Purpose Registers
Figure 2.3.1 shows the configuration of general-purpose registe rs.
Figure 2.3-1 Configuration of general-purpose registers
Special Registers
Figure 2.3.2 shows the configuration of special registers.
XXXX XXXX
H
XXXX XXXX
H
0000 0000
H
32 bits
[Initial value]
AC
FP
P
S
R 0
R 1
R 12
R 13
R 14
R 15